At 40 pounds and about 8 months old, Archer is close to his adult weight. He is described by his foster as a 'lovable goofball'. He is smart, loves to cuddle, and has lots of energy. Archer was rescued from a hoarding situation, in which he lived in an outdoor kennel, 24 hours a day, with 16 other dogs. Despite his rough beginnings, he is now super happy. The rescue who saved him described him as a 'young soul'. Archer is a good all-around dog who would fit into most family settings. Because his energy level is high, the ideal family would offer lots of opportunities for exercise, as well as lots of love.
